How Should Sellers Choose the Best Freight Method for Vietnam FBA?

Different categories require different logistics strategies. Furthermore, freight mode directly influences landed cost and restock timing.

Shipping Method Comparison

Shipping ModeCost LevelTransit TimeBest ForProsCons
Air FreightHigh4–8 daysUrgent replenishmentFast & stableCostly
Express CourierVery High3–6 daysSmall cartonsQuick customsExpensive
Sea Freight LCLLow18–32 daysBulk ordersLow costSlow
Air–Sea HybridMedium10–15 daysBalanced shipmentsLower cost vs. airSlightly longer

Because Vietnam’s ecommerce growth is fast, many sellers use a blended model: air for hot-selling SKUs + LCL for bulk restocking.

What Documents Are Needed for FBA Replenishment to Vietnam?

Document accuracy impacts customs clearance speed dramatically. Furthermore, Vietnam authorities frequently check product descriptions for electronics, supplements, and personal-care items.

Key Export Documents

  • Commercial Invoice
  • Packing List
  • FBA carton labels
  • Air Waybill or Bill of Lading
  • HS Code declaration
  • Certificate of Origin (if applicable)
  • Export declaration (AES filing)
  • Compliance paperwork (FDA/MSDS if required)

How Long Does Dispatch and Shipping Take for Vietnam FBA?

Transit timing depends on warehouse efficiency, documentation accuracy, and freight availability.

Typical Timeline Table

Process StageDuration
US warehouse receiving1–2 days
Labeling & carton prep1–3 days
Export clearance & booking1–2 days
Air freight4–8 days
Sea freight LCL18–32 days
Vietnam customs1–4 days
Final delivery to FBA1–3 days

Therefore, sellers should restock 2–4 weeks before projected stockout to maintain account performance.

What Common Issues Affect Us Dispatch for Vietnam FBA Replenishment?

Despite the growing demand, sellers still face bottlenecks that reduce FBA receiving speed.

Top Dispatch Challenges

  • Incorrect carton dimensions uploaded to Seller Central
  • Wrong FNSKU mapping
  • Missing or unclear invoice details
  • Overweight cartons causing carrier rejections
  • Poor route selection during peak seasons
  • Customs delays due to HS code mismatch

How to Improve Dispatch Efficiency and Lower Costs?

US sellers can optimize dispatch by implementing structured processes.

Practical Optimization Strategies

  • Use automated barcode scanning
  • Prepare compliant packaging for Vietnam’s import rules
  • Consolidate restock shipments weekly
  • Optimize carton dimensions to avoid dimensional weight charges
  • Standardize SKU mapping procedures
  • Assign HS codes early to avoid customs re-classification

Consequently, a stable and predictable FBA restock cycle becomes achievable.
